How they compare
Peru currently reports 2.34 million tonnes against 1.30 million tonnes in Thailand, a difference of 1.04 million tonnes.
That makes Peru's figure about 1.8 times Thailand's.
Across all 15 years both countries report, Peru has been ahead every year.
Peru ranks 16th and Thailand ranks 19th of 152 countries.
Peru has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Peru | Thailand |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2010s | 2.09 million tonnes | 1.22 million tonnes | 870,429 tonnes | Peru |
| 2020s | 2.37 million tonnes | 1.32 million tonnes | 1.05 million tonnes | Peru |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
